智己汽车1-4月销量同比降20.31% 发布全新L6能否扭转颓势?

Core Viewpoint - The launch of the new IM L6 model by Zhiji Auto aims to capture the mainstream market priced between 204,900 to 264,900 yuan, but its ability to reverse the declining sales trend remains uncertain [1][2]. Group 1: Sales Performance - In April, Zhiji Auto delivered 4,366 vehicles, a year-on-year increase of 55%, but the actual sales reported by SAIC Group were only 3,326 vehicles [2]. - Cumulative sales from January to April 2025 reached 10,361 vehicles, down 20.31% compared to 13,001 vehicles in the same period of 2024 [2][9]. - In February, Zhiji Auto's sales were only 1,135 vehicles, reflecting a significant year-on-year decline of 43.25% [5]. Group 2: Market Position and Strategy - Zhiji Auto is positioned as SAIC Group's flagship high-end brand, with a goal of achieving 100,000 vehicle deliveries by the end of 2024 and another 100,000 in 2025 [9]. - Despite the ambitious targets, the brand has struggled to break the sales slump, with a 20.31% decline in sales for the first four months of 2025 compared to the previous year [9][10]. - The automotive market is becoming increasingly competitive, with new entrants like the "Shangjie" brand from Huawei and SAIC, which may pose additional challenges for Zhiji Auto [11]. Group 3: Financial Performance - SAIC Group's overall vehicle wholesale sales are projected to decrease by 20.07% in 2024, with a reported revenue of 627.59 billion yuan, down 15.73% year-on-year [10]. - The net profit attributable to shareholders for SAIC Group was 1.666 billion yuan, a significant decrease of 88% compared to the previous year [10].
